[ptf] nginx installation
							parent
							
								
									53994596e8
								
							
						
					
					
						commit
						6491256620
					
				| 
						 | 
				
			
			@ -44,6 +44,7 @@ glob_reverseproxy:
 | 
			
		|||
    - {from: linx.crans.org, to: "172.16.10.119:8080"}
 | 
			
		||||
    - {from: belenios.crans.org, to: 172.16.10.111}
 | 
			
		||||
    - {from: lists.crans.org, to: 172.16.10.110}
 | 
			
		||||
    - {from: ptfs.crans.org, to: 172.16.10.113}
 | 
			
		||||
 | 
			
		||||
    # Zamok
 | 
			
		||||
    - {from: perso.crans.org, to: 172.16.10.31}
 | 
			
		||||
| 
						 | 
				
			
			
 | 
			
		|||
| 
						 | 
				
			
			@ -3,3 +3,54 @@ interfaces:
 | 
			
		|||
  adm: ens18
 | 
			
		||||
  san: ens19
 | 
			
		||||
  srv: ens20
 | 
			
		||||
 | 
			
		||||
loc_nginx:
 | 
			
		||||
  service_name: ptf
 | 
			
		||||
  ssl: []
 | 
			
		||||
  servers:
 | 
			
		||||
    - server_name:
 | 
			
		||||
        - "ptf"
 | 
			
		||||
        - "ptf.*"
 | 
			
		||||
      root: /ftp
 | 
			
		||||
      locations:
 | 
			
		||||
        - filter: "/"
 | 
			
		||||
          params:
 | 
			
		||||
            - "autoindex on"
 | 
			
		||||
            - "autoindex_exact_size off"
 | 
			
		||||
            - "add_before_body /.html/HEADER.html"
 | 
			
		||||
            - "add_after_body /.html/FOOTER.html"
 | 
			
		||||
        - filter: ~ ^(\/pub)?(\/debian|\/ubuntu|\/archlinux|\/videolan|\/cdimage|\/grafana|\/proxmox|\/distributions)(.*)$
 | 
			
		||||
          params:
 | 
			
		||||
            - return 301 http://eclat.crans.org$2$3
 | 
			
		||||
        - filter: "/events"
 | 
			
		||||
          params:
 | 
			
		||||
            - "autoindex on"
 | 
			
		||||
            - "autoindex_exact_size off"
 | 
			
		||||
            - "add_before_body /.html/HEADER.html"
 | 
			
		||||
            - "add_after_body /.html/FOOTER.html"
 | 
			
		||||
            - "mp4"
 | 
			
		||||
            - "mp4_buffer_size 1m"
 | 
			
		||||
            - "mp4_max_buffer_size 5m"
 | 
			
		||||
    - server_name:
 | 
			
		||||
        - "ptfs"
 | 
			
		||||
        - "ptfs.*"
 | 
			
		||||
      root: /ftp
 | 
			
		||||
      locations:
 | 
			
		||||
        - filter: "/"
 | 
			
		||||
          params:
 | 
			
		||||
            - "autoindex on"
 | 
			
		||||
            - "autoindex_exact_size off"
 | 
			
		||||
            - "add_before_body /.html/HEADER.html"
 | 
			
		||||
            - "add_after_body /.html/FOOTER.html"
 | 
			
		||||
        - filter: ~ ^(\/pub)?(\/debian|\/ubuntu|\/archlinux|\/videolan|\/cdimage|\/grafana|\/proxmox|\/distributions)(.*)$
 | 
			
		||||
          params:
 | 
			
		||||
            - return 301 https://eclats.crans.org$2$3
 | 
			
		||||
        - filter: "/events"
 | 
			
		||||
          params:
 | 
			
		||||
            - "autoindex on"
 | 
			
		||||
            - "autoindex_exact_size off"
 | 
			
		||||
            - "add_before_body /.html/HEADER.html"
 | 
			
		||||
            - "add_after_body /.html/FOOTER.html"
 | 
			
		||||
            - "mp4"
 | 
			
		||||
            - "mp4_buffer_size 1m"
 | 
			
		||||
            - "mp4_max_buffer_size 5m"
 | 
			
		||||
| 
						 | 
				
			
			
 | 
			
		|||
		Loading…
	
		Reference in New Issue